  • The pumping characteristics of a single-stage disk-type drag pump ( DTDP ) are calculated,for the variation of the vertical clearance between a rotor and stator and of the radial clearance between a rotor and casing wall, by the three-dimensional direct simulation Monte Carlo (DSMC)method. The gas flow mainly belongs to the molecular transition flow region. Spiral channels of a DTDP are cut on the both the upper and lower sides of a rotating disk, but the stationary disks are planar. As a consequence of results, the vertical and radial clearances have a significant effect on the pumping performance. Experiments are performed under the outlet pressure range of 0.4 $^{\sim}$ 533 Pa. When the numerical results are compared to the experimental data, the numerical results agree well qualitatively.

  • The objective of this study is to develop a highly accurate micro tool alignment system applicable to the micro machining technology. In a specific application such as micro hole punching, radial clearance between micro tools is order of a few micron. Under this micron scale tool clearance, accuracy of tool alignment is very important for ensuring hole quality. In the present study, a two-way image acquisition system was developed, which can produce overlapped image of both micro tools that face each other, and applied to the tool alignment in the micro punching. Also, to meet alignment accuracy of tools within $1\mu\textrm{m}$, the cross correlation image processing algorithm was employed. With this system, $25\mu\textrm{m}$ punching tools with $1\mu\textrm{m}$ radial clearance could be accurately aligned.

  • Flexure bearings have been used in linear-resonant compressors to maintain a non-contacting clearance seal between the piston and cylinder. There are two types of tangential cantilever bearing and spiral arm bearing with flexure bearings. A newly devised linear flexure bearing (KIMM-Ml) for compression refrigeration machines is disclosed having improved tight gas clearance maintaining capability for better system performance. KIMM-Ml is an integrated device comprising an axially moving diaphragm with circumferentially arranged arc-shaped flexure blades secured between rim and hub spacers, which turn out to have higher radial stiffness than the one with circumferential tangential cantilever flexure blades. It is expected for KIMM-Ml to play a key role in designing long life, special purpose compression refrigeration machines by providing frictionless, non-wearing, linear movement and radial support for the machines as well as a gas clearance seal by maintaining extremely tight clearances between piston and cylinder.

  • This study focuses on a detailed ball-bearing model for spur gears. The nonlinear ball-bearing stiffness with radial clearance is derived and calculated. The bearing stiffness is used to the 3-degree-of-freedom (DOF) spur gear system model. The mode characteristics of the gear system model are analyzed and verified by performing finite-element analysis (FEA). From the results, the bearing stiffness on the radial clearance was more sensitive under low-load conditions compared to high-load conditions. The bearing stiffness significantly affected the gear dynamics in the low-frequency region, while the mesh stiffness affected the high natural frequency.

  • The temperature of vertical pump bearing metal in the pumped storage power plant has been high enough to shutdown the unit. Attempts such as decreasing the oil supply temperature, increasing the bearing oil gap etc. were performed to resolve the problem, but the issue was not resolved. Finally, the high bearing metal temperature was corrected by adjusting the bearing preload. The preload is formed by the oil wedge between the journal surface and bearing pad surface and the degree of preload is determined by the machined radial clearance, assembled radial clearance, rotor journal diameter etc. This paper focuses on the analysis of the preload depending on the bearing parameters and the result of the modification of the bearing following the analysis. The bearing metal temperature dropped as much as $20^{\circ}C$ which was similar as expected by software calculation. But the shaft vibration could increase when the assembled radial clearance is excessive. So, the adjustment of the bearing preload for the tilting pad type journal bearing should be carefully performed.

  • This paper presents a method for evaluating the lubrication characteristics between the plunger and cylinder in a radial type plunger pump. A numerical analysis is carried out in order to obtain the pressure distribution and acting forces between the plunger and cylinder. The pressure distribution is also measured experimentally by using pressure transducer through the cam type test machine. The experimental pressure distribution result is compared with the numerical result which is estimated by the computer simulation. In conclusion, the acting forces to the plunger are expressed for the operating conditions such as clearance, supply pressure, rotation speed and viscosity of oil.

  • A probabilistic model and analysis methods to determine the means and variances of the velocity and acceleration in stochastically-defined planar pin jointed kinematic chains are presented. The presented model considers the effect of tolerances on link length and radial clearance and uncertainty of pin location as a net effect on the link's effective length. The determination of the mean values and variances of the output variables requires the calculation of sensitivities of secondary variables with respect to the random variables. It is shown that this computation is straightforward and can be accomplished by a conventional kinematic analysis package with minor modification. Thus, the concepts of tolerance and clearance have been captured by the model and analysis. The only input data are the nominal linkage model and statistical information. The "effective link length" model is shown to be applicable to both analytical solution and Monte Carlo simulation. The results from both methods are compared.   • The effects of finite gap at the tip of turbomachinery blades have long been topics of both theoretical and experimental research because tip clearance degrades turbomachinery performance. This paper presents an analytical study of radial flow redistribution in a high speed compressor stage with axisymmetric tip clearance. The flow is assumed to be inviscid and compressible. The stage is modeled as an actuator disc and the analysis is carried out in the meridional plane. Upon going through the stage, the radially uniform upstream flow splits into the tip clearance and passage flows. The tip clearance flow is modeled as a jet driven by blade loading, or pressure difference between the pressure and suction sides. The model takes into consideration the detached shocks which occur in the rotor passage at the design point. This shock model is used to calculate the density ratio across the stage. Thus, the model is capable of predicting the kinematic effects of tip clearance in the high speed compressor flow field.

  • Experiments were performed to see the effect of radial tip clearance on a turbopump inducer, which has two blades with inlet tip blade angle of 7.8 degree and tip solidity of 2.7. Hydraulic and cavitation tests were done for three cases of tip clearance ratio, that is, 0.026, 0.053, and 0.079. With increase in the tip clearance, inducer head and pressure on the inducer tip decreased. Attached cavitation and cavitation surge were found in the cavitation tests. In the attached cavitation one cell rotated at the same rotational speed as that of the inducer. Cavitation performance deteriorated with increase in the tip clearance. The level of casing vibration increased in the cavitation condition and the level was very high when the attached cavitation appeared.
